Modernize our dev/CI matrix to match current distro lines and reduce
toolchain drift. This keeps project-provided images aligned with what
contributors run locally and moves us toward “project-supported” bases.
Impact: CI matrix refresh only; no runtime behavior change intended.
Before: CI used Fedora 35/36 and Debian 10/11 dev-base images.
After: CI uses Fedora 41/42 and Debian 11/13 dev-base images.
Update run_checks.yml to use new container tags and pass consistent
configure extras (incl. enabling dtls in relevant jobs). Add Dockerfiles
and helper scripts for debian:13 and fedora:{41,42}. Bump the cached
ZooKeeper tarball to 3.9.3 across legacy images. Debian 13 adds a small
libgcrypt-config wrapper that defers to pkg-config to keep builds working.
Fedora images refresh toolchains (clang18 et al.) and re-sync module flags.
No API/ABI changes; this is build/CI plumbing only.
